千峰商城-springboot项目实战04-基于springboot的SSM整合

1.在File中新建一个project

 

 

 

 选择需要的依赖:

 

 

 

 

2.进行Mybatis所需的配置

 

将默认创建的配置文件application.propertice的文件名直接修改为application.yml。

 

 

 

 

 完成MyBatis的自定义配置。

创建包beans和mappers。

 

 application.yml:

复制代码
spring:
  datasource:
    driver-class-name: com.mysql.cj.jdbc.Driver
    url: jdbc:mysql://localhost:3306/qfedu?characterEncoding=utf-8
    username: root
    password: 123456

mybatis:
  type-aliases-package: com/qfedu/springboot/ssm/beans
  mapper-locations: classpath:mappers/*Mapper.xml
复制代码

 

 

 

3.在启动类配置dao扫描,使用注解  “@MapperScan”。

添加dao包。

 

在启动类中添加注解。

复制代码
package com.qfedu.springboot.ssm;

import org.mybatis.spring.annotation.MapperScan;
import org.springframework.boot.SpringApplication;
import org.springframework.boot.autoconfigure.SpringBootApplication;

@SpringBootApplication
@MapperScan("com.qfedu.springboot.ssm.dao")
public class SpringbootSsmApplication {

    public static void main(String[] args) {
        SpringApplication.run(SpringbootSsmApplication.class, args);
    }

}
复制代码

 

 

 

4.如果有多个dao包,则:

@MapperScan({"包1位置","包2位置"})

 

 

 
posted @   临易  阅读(59)  评论(0编辑  收藏  举报
相关博文:
阅读排行:
· PowerShell开发游戏 · 打蜜蜂
· 在鹅厂做java开发是什么体验
· 百万级群聊的设计实践
· WPF到Web的无缝过渡:英雄联盟客户端的OpenSilver迁移实战
· 永远不要相信用户的输入:从 SQL 注入攻防看输入验证的重要性
点击右上角即可分享
微信分享提示